Polybag mailers constitute an indispensable component within the modern packaging industry, serving as flexible, lightweight, and protective envelopes predominantly used for shipping a wide variety of goods. These mailers are typically manufactured from durable plastic films, such as polyethylene (LDPE, HDPE, LLDPE) or polypropylene, which are known for their inherent resistance to moisture, punctures, and tears. Their design prioritizes efficiency and security in transit, making them an ideal choice for items that do not require the rigid structural support offered by traditional corrugated boxes, while simultaneously delivering significant advantages in terms of cost-effectiveness and reduced shipping weight. The continuous innovation in material science has further diversified the types of polybag mailers available, ranging from standard plastic variants to more environmentally conscious options like those made from recycled content or biodegradable polymers.
The applications for polybag mailers are extensive and continue to expand, fundamentally driven by the exponential growth of global e-commerce, the increasing efficiency demands of retail logistics, and the need for reliable direct-to-consumer shipping solutions across numerous sectors. Major applications include the packaging and shipment of apparel, books, magazines, documents, electronic accessories, health and beauty products, and a broad spectrum of soft goods. The inherent benefits of utilizing polybag mailers are multifaceted: their minimal weight directly translates to substantial savings in freight costs, their compact nature optimizes warehouse storage space and reduces shipping volume, and their robust construction provides a crucial protective barrier against environmental factors like rain and dirt, as well as minor handling impacts. Furthermore, the capacity for custom printing allows businesses to enhance brand visibility and create a personalized unboxing experience, which is increasingly vital in competitive online retail environments. The value chain for the Polybag Mailers Market is a multi-stage process commencing with the upstream sourcing of foundational raw materials. This initial segment is predominantly controlled by large petrochemical industries responsible for producing various grades of plastic resins, including High-Density Polyethylene (HDPE), Low-Density Polyethylene (LDPE), Linear Low-Density Polyethylene (LLDPE), and Polypropylene (PP), which form the backbone of conventional polybag manufacturing. For the burgeoning sustainable segment, critical upstream suppliers include companies specializing in the production of biodegradable polymers like Polylactic Acid (PLA) and Polybutylene Adipate Terephthalate (PBAT), as well as starch-based resins. Furthermore, recyclers and processors of post-consumer recycled (PCR) plastics play an increasingly vital role in providing recycled flakes or pellets, feeding into a circular economy model. This stage also encompasses manufacturers of specialized additives, colorants, and coatings that are incorporated to enhance mailer properties such as UV resistance, anti-static features, and printability.
Moving midstream, the value chain progresses to the manufacturing and conversion activities, where raw materials are transformed into finished polybag mailers. This stage is primarily performed by specialized packaging manufacturers. The core process involves polymer extrusion, where plastic resins are melted and forced through a die to produce a continuous film. Advances in co-extrusion technology allow for the creation of multi-layer films, enabling the combination of different polymer types to impart superior strength, puncture resistance, and barrier properties. Following film production, the material undergoes cutting, sealing, and often printing processes to form the final polybag product. This midstream segment also encompasses service providers specializing in advanced printing technologies, such as flexographic, rotogravure, and digital printing, which are crucial for applying custom branding, security features, and variable data onto the mailers, thereby significantly augmenting product value and market appeal through personalization and enhanced aesthetics.
The downstream segment of the value chain focuses on the distribution, sales, and end-use of polybag mailers, efficiently connecting manufactured products with their diverse customer base. Products typically reach end-users through a combination of direct and indirect distribution channels. Direct channels involve polybag manufacturers selling directly to large-scale e-commerce retailers, major logistics corporations, and extensive fulfillment centers, often facilitated by long-term contractual agreements and bulk purchasing. This approach allows for tailored solutions and direct relationship management. Indirect channels, on the other hand, include a vast network of wholesalers, industrial distributors, packaging supply companies, and online marketplaces that serve a broader spectrum of small to medium-sized businesses (SMBs) and individual consumers. Third-Party Logistics (3PL) providers are also crucial intermediaries, integrating polybag mailers seamlessly into their clients' overall supply chain and warehousing solutions. The effectiveness of these distribution networks is paramount for widespread market penetration, ensuring timely availability and accessibility of polybag mailers to meet the dynamic and often time-sensitive demands of the modern shipping and e-commerce landscape.

The Polybag Mailers Market is in a perpetual state of innovation, significantly shaped by continuous advancements in material science, sophisticated manufacturing processes, and cutting-edge printing technologies. A foundational and critical technology underpinning the production of polybag mailers is polymer extrusion, a process where various plastic resins such as HDPE, LDPE, LLDPE, and PP are meticulously melted and then forced through a specialized die to create thin, uniform, and continuous films. Recent advancements in co-extrusion technology have proven transformative, enabling the simultaneous extrusion of multiple layers of different polymers. This allows manufacturers to engineer multi-layer films that combine the best properties of various plastics, resulting in enhanced attributes such as superior strength, improved puncture resistance, greater barrier capabilities against gases and moisture, and increased tear resistance, all of which are paramount for the protective function of mailers. Furthermore, ongoing research focuses on developing thinner films that maintain or even surpass the performance of their thicker predecessors, contributing significantly to source reduction, material conservation, and overall cost savings in production and logistics.
Beyond the core material formation, a monumental technological shift is occurring in the realm of sustainable materials and their processing. The market is increasingly adopting and refining technologies for utilizing advanced biodegradable polymers, including Polylactic Acid (PLA) derived from renewable resources and Polybutylene Adipate Terephthalate (PBAT), as well as various innovative bio-based plastics. Equally significant are the maturing technologies for effectively processing and incorporating high percentages of Post-Consumer Recycled (PCR) content into new polybag mailers, a trend driven vigorously by escalating regulatory mandates and robust consumer demand for environmentally responsible packaging solutions. This development not only curtails reliance on virgin plastics but also fosters a more circular economy. Complementing these material innovations are advancements in sealing technologies, which include sophisticated hot bar, impulse, and ultrasonic sealing methods. These technologies are crucial for creating highly secure, tamper-evident features and robust, weather-resistant closures that safeguard contents from external elements and unauthorized access. Additionally, the evolution of printing technologies, particularly high-resolution flexographic and versatile digital printing, empowers manufacturers to apply intricate graphics, vibrant custom branding, and variable data directly onto the mailer surface, thereby enabling unprecedented personalization, enhancing brand visibility, and unlocking new marketing opportunities directly at the point of customer interaction.

The polybag mailers market is making significant strides towards sustainability through multiple innovative approaches. A key development is the increasing incorporation of Post-Consumer Recycled (PCR) content plastics, which diverts plastic waste from landfills and reduces reliance on virgin fossil-based materials. Manufacturers are also developing and utilizing advanced biodegradable and compostable polymer formulations, such as PLA and PBAT, designed to naturally decompose under specific environmental conditions, thereby minimizing long-term ecological impact. Additionally, continuous research and development focus on source reduction by engineering thinner yet equally strong films, consuming less material per mailer. Many polybags are also designed for easier recyclability in established recycling streams, promoting a more circular economy in packaging.

The polybag mailers market confronts several significant challenges that necessitate strategic adaptation and innovation. A primary concern is the escalating global focus on environmental sustainability, particularly regarding plastic waste and the push to reduce single-use plastics. This leads to increasing regulatory pressures, bans, and negative consumer perception towards conventional plastic polybags, compelling a shift towards more eco-friendly alternatives. Another substantial challenge is the inherent volatility in raw material prices, primarily petrochemical derivatives, which can directly impact manufacturing costs and profit margins. Intense competition from alternative packaging solutions, such as paper-based mailers, cardboard boxes, and reusable packaging systems, also poses a threat to market share. Additionally, challenges related to supply chain disruptions and the need for continuous investment in sustainable R&D and advanced manufacturing technologies present ongoing hurdles for market players.
